Dear All,

I was trying to understand the various advantages (mainly with respect to Marketing) a company can derive by hosting its blog.
Can you please help me with your thoughts on this.
Thoughts on the dis-advantages are also welcome.

The answer,I think, depends on your industry-market sector. In our case, the blog so far has been primarily useful in recruiting/hiring -- it creates a point of 'connection' between the potential employee and our business. The blog is a longer-range project. I don't see it as providing immediate reward; and in my research I see a lot of half-completed or stalled blogs.

My view right now is you should blog if you enjoy it. The marketing value will come through the expression of your passion for what you do. If you try to blog with the aim of 'finding business' you will probably end up disappointed, at least in the short term.
